✈️ How to Get There: Transport & Logistics

Getting to Bear Stone Festival along the Mreznica River is straightforward from Croatia's main cities, with Zagreb serving as the primary gateway just an hour's drive from Slunj. Festival shuttles will run from Zagreb and Rijeka during the event weekend, whilst regional buses connect Slunj to both cities year-round for those arriving independently. The venue sits directly on the river, so transport drops you within walking distance of the festival grounds surrounded by the area's famous waterfalls and natural pools.

Closest Airports

1. Rijeka Airport (RJK) Distance: 74 km You can reach Mreznica River from Rijeka Airport by rental car or taxi in approximately 1 hour 14 minutes, though a rental car offers more flexibility for exploring the festival area and surrounding countryside. 2. Franjo Tuđman Airport Zagreb (ZAG) Distance: 75 km From Franjo Tuđman Airport Zagreb, rent a car or book a private transfer to reach Mreznica River for the festival, as the 75-kilometre journey takes approximately 1 hour 15 minutes by road.

Getting to the Venue

  • Trains/Public Transport: Take the train from Zagreb Central Station to Karlovac, then catch a connecting bus service to Slunj town centre. The journey takes approximately 2 hours total, with regular departures throughout the day.

  • Buses/Shuttles: Direct coach services run from Zagreb Bus Terminal and Rijeka Bus Station to Slunj during festival weekend. Festival shuttle buses operate between Slunj town and the Mreznica River site every 30 minutes.

  • Late-Night Return: Last shuttle buses depart the festival site at 2:30am, connecting to overnight coaches back to Zagreb and Rijeka. Late trains from Karlovac to Zagreb run until 1:45am for those using the rail connection.

  • Taxi & Rideshare: Taxis are available from Karlovac station and Slunj town centre to the festival site along the Mreznica River. Rideshare pickup points are located near the main festival entrance and Slunj market square.

🏨 Where to Stay

Bear Stone Festival 2026 offers onsite camping facilities in Slunj, allowing you to stay right in the heart of the action. The camping area provides convenient access to all stages and festival amenities, so you can easily pop back to your tent between acts or grab essentials without missing your favourite bands. You'll need to bring your own tent and camping gear, and the site typically includes basic facilities like toilets and water points for campers.

For those preferring more comfort, Slunj town centre offers several guesthouses and small hotels within walking distance of the festival grounds. The nearby Plitvice Lakes National Park area, just a short drive away, has additional accommodation options including family-run pensions and boutique hotels that cater to visitors exploring the region. Many festival-goers also opt for apartments in the surrounding villages, which provide kitchen facilities and more space whilst still keeping you close to the Bear Stone Festival 2026 venue.

☀️ Weather

Dates: 2 July 2026 to 5 July 2026
Season: Summer (Jun–Aug)

Early July in Slunj brings warm summer weather with daytime temperatures typically reaching 25-28°C and occasional afternoon thunderstorms. Pack lightweight clothing for the heat, waterproof layers for sudden downpours, and comfortable walking shoes that can handle both dry paths and muddy festival grounds.

🎵 Music & Vibe

The 2026 lineup is focused on Stoner Rock, Metal, and Rock.

Bear Stone attracts a dedicated crowd of metalheads and rock enthusiasts aged 25-45 who appreciate authentic, uncompromising music over mainstream appeal. The festival's intimate 5,000-person capacity creates a tight-knit community atmosphere where seasoned fans share their passion with newcomers, fostering genuine connections through shared musical devotion.
